The atmospheric theatre design is a unique architectural style where the ceiling is painted to resemble the night sky, complete with twinkling stars. Maintaining this specific lighting and painting style required specialized artisans who rarely get to ply their trade. The project leads noted that preserving these celestial features was the most emotionally resonant part of the entire renovation.

What is an atmospheric theatre?

An atmospheric theatre is a specific architectural style popular in the 1920s designed to make patrons feel as if they are outdoors, typically featuring a ceiling painted to look like an open sky.
